Ceramic Foam Filter
1. Introduction:

Foam Ceramic are mainly used for filtration of aluminium and aluminium alloys in foundries and cast houses . With their excellent thermal shock resistance and corrosion resistance from molten aluminum, they can effectively eliminate inclusions, reduce trapped gas and provide laminar flow, and then the filtered metal is significantly cleaner. Cleaner metal results in higher-quality castings, less scrap, and fewer inclusion defects, all of which contribute to bottom-line profit.

 

  SIC Ceramic Foam filters are just developed as a new type molten metal filter to decrease casting flaw in recent years. With its characteristics of light-weight, high mechanical strength, large specific surface areas, high porosity, excellent thermal shock resistance, erode resistance, high-performance,SIC Ceramic Foam filter is designed for filtering impurities from molten Iron & Alloy, nodular cast iron castings, grey iron castings and malleable castings, Bronze casting, etc.

5. Pouring Rate and Filtration Capacity

 

1) Alumina Ceramic Foam Filters

Dimensions(mm) Dimensions(inch) Pouring Rate(kg/s) Filtration Capacity(ton)
178x178x50 7x7x2 0.2-0.6 5
228x228x50 9x9x2 0.3-1.0 10
305x305x50 12x12x2 0.8-2.5 15
381x381x50 15x15x2 2.2-4.5 25
430x430x50 17x17x2 3.0-5.5 35
508x508x50 20x20x2 4.0-6.5 45
585x585x50 23x23x2 5.0-8.6 60

 

2) Zirconia Ceramic Foam Filters

Dimensions(mm) Pouring Rate(kg/s) Filtration Capacity(kg)
50x50x22 3-5 30
50x75x22 4-6 40
75x75x22 7-12 60
75x100x22 8-15 80
100x100x22 14-20 100

D50x22

2-6 18
D80x22 6-10 50
D90x22 8-16 70

 

3) Silicon Carbide Ceramic Foam Filters

Dimensions (mm) Pouring Rate(kg/s) Filtration Capacity(ton)
Grey Iron Ductile Iron Grey Iron Ductile Iron
40x40x22 4 3 65 32
50x50x22 6 4 100 52
75x50x22 9 6 150 75
75x75x22 14 9 220 100
100x50x22 12 8 200 100
100x75x22 18 12 300 150
100x100x22 25 16 400 200
150x150x22 50 36 900 450
